Latest Patents
Ikram's groundbreaking work has led to the development of two recent patents. The first patent outlines a method and process to create chitosan-doped strontium oxide nanocomposite specifically for bactericidal applications. In this research, strontium oxide (SrO) nanoparticles are synthesized in various concentrations along with chitosan (CS) via a co-precipitation method. Comprehensive characterization techniques were employed, revealing cubic and tetragonal structures of SrO and its nanocomposite. Noteworthy findings included a reduction in crystallinity upon doping, an increase in band gap energies with higher doping concentrations, and enhanced catalytic activity during the degradation of methylene blue and ciprofloxacin under varying pH conditions, facilitated by sodium borohydrate.
His second patent focuses on a similar method for utilizing chitosan-doped strontium oxide nanocomposites for water purification. This research follows the same synthesis and characterization processes, underscoring the versatility and efficiency of the developed nanocomposite. Again, the findings indicate the potential for improved catalytic activity and effectiveness in purifying water polluted with contaminants.
